local_enable=YES
write_enable=YES
local_umask=022
chroot_local_user=YES
local_root=/home/user_name/ftp
userlist_enable=YES
userlist_file=/etc/vsftpd.userlist
userlist_deny=NO
pasv_min_port=40000
pasv_max_port=50000
參照以上參數(shù)進(jìn)行修改后,即可完成FTP服務(wù)器的配置。其中,local_root表示允許用戶FTP的根目錄,userlist_file表示允許FTP用戶列表的文件路徑。在以上的配置代碼中,我們使用了chroot保護(hù)機(jī)制,以確保用戶無(wú)法訪問(wèn)FTP服務(wù)器的其他目錄。
5. 添加FTP用戶
在FTP服務(wù)器配置完成后,需要為FTP服務(wù)器添加用戶。實(shí)際上,在部署FTP服務(wù)器時(shí),您可以選擇使用本地用戶賬戶作為FTP服務(wù)器的用戶進(jìn)行訪問(wèn)。下面是添加FTP用戶的步驟:
a) 創(chuàng)建FTP用戶:sudo useradd -m ftpuser
b) 為新用戶設(shè)置密碼:sudo passwd ftpuser
c) 將新用戶添加到vsftpd用戶列表中:sudo vi /etc/vsftpd.userlist
在該文件中,添加剛剛創(chuàng)建的FTP用戶作為允許用戶。例如,在文件末尾添加ftpuser。
6. 配置防火墻
在使用FTP服務(wù)器時(shí),需要開(kāi)放FTP端口,這是一個(gè)具有安全風(fēng)險(xiǎn)的操作,因此您需要在FTP服務(wù)器所在的計(jì)算機(jī)上配置防火墻,以確保其他用戶無(wú)法通過(guò)FTP協(xié)議進(jìn)行非法訪問(wèn)。下面是配置防火墻的步驟。
a) 打開(kāi)終端
b) 使用如下命令開(kāi)放FTP端口:sudo ufw allow 21/tcp
c) 同時(shí),開(kāi)放FTP被動(dòng)模式端口:sudo ufw allow 40000:50000/tcp
7. 其他配置
在完成FTP服務(wù)器部署后,您可能還需要進(jìn)行其他配置來(lái)滿足您的需求。例如,您可能需要配置DNS,使得客戶端可以通過(guò)名稱來(lái)訪問(wèn)FTP服務(wù)器。在這里不再做進(jìn)一步介紹。
四、總結(jié)
在本文中,我們介紹了如何租用云端空間并使用Ubuntu搭建FTP服務(wù)器。在進(jìn)行FTP服務(wù)器的部署時(shí),我們需要考慮許多因素,如硬件要求、易用性、穩(wěn)定性和安全性等。同時(shí),使用云端服務(wù)器的優(yōu)勢(shì)是顯而易見(jiàn)的。云端服務(wù)器具有更高的可用性,靈活性和安全性等優(yōu)點(diǎn),能夠滿足用戶業(yè)務(wù)的需求。最后,如果您需要專業(yè)的FTP服務(wù)支持,可以選擇優(yōu)質(zhì)的云服務(wù)提供商,例如阿里云、騰訊云等。他們將能夠?yàn)槟峁└咂焚|(zhì)的云計(jì)算和FTP服務(wù)器部署支持。
以上就是小編關(guān)于“河南ubuntuftp服務(wù)器租用云空間”的分享和介紹
西部數(shù)碼(west.cn)是經(jīng)工信部審批,持有ISP、云牌照、IDC、CDN全業(yè)務(wù)資質(zhì)的正規(guī)老牌云服務(wù)商,自成立至今20余年專注于域名注冊(cè)、虛擬主機(jī)、云服務(wù)器、企業(yè)郵箱、企業(yè)建站等互聯(lián)網(wǎng)基礎(chǔ)服務(wù)!
公司自研的云計(jì)算平臺(tái),以便捷高效、超高性價(jià)比、超預(yù)期售后等優(yōu)勢(shì)占領(lǐng)市場(chǎng),穩(wěn)居中國(guó)接入服務(wù)商排名前三,為中國(guó)超過(guò)50萬(wàn)網(wǎng)站提供了高速、穩(wěn)定的托管服務(wù)!先后獲評(píng)中國(guó)高新技術(shù)企業(yè)、中國(guó)優(yōu)秀云計(jì)算服務(wù)商、全國(guó)十佳IDC企業(yè)、中國(guó)最受歡迎的云服務(wù)商等稱號(hào)!
目前,西部數(shù)碼高性能云服務(wù)器正在進(jìn)行特價(jià)促銷,最低僅需48元!
http://m.ps-sw.cn/cloudhost/